A leading engineering services company in the UK is seeking a detail-driven Contract Administrator to join their team. In this hybrid role, you will act as the key link between operations and commercial teams, overseeing project compliance and ensuring timely, high-quality delivery.
Responsibilities include:
- Managing billing, invoicing, and supply chain processes
- Maintaining compliance with company policies
Candidates should have experience in contracts administration and a proficient understanding of Microsoft Outlook Suite. A supportive work environment is prioritised, fostering career growth.
